The Survey on Financing of Small and Medium Enterprises, 2001, was a supplemental survey conducted in the fall of 2002 and surveyed 7500 enterprises. The estimates were generated from the responses of 3850 SMEs (enterprises that had a gross revenue of less than $50 million, had less than 500 full-time-equivalent employees and were operational even for a very short time during the reference year). The in-scope unit rate was 71 percent and the overall survey response rate was 66 percent. Part 2 of the survey questionnaire administered in 2000 was not conducted.
